Keep the door open after each use to allow the drum to dry. Clean the detergent drawer and rubber seal regularly to remove mold. Run a monthly maintenance wash with hot water and white vinegar or a specialized cleaner to eliminate odors.

- Why does my washing machine smell bad? Bad odors in washing machines often come from mold, detergent buildup, or stagnant water in the drum.
- How can I clean my washing machine? You can clean your washing machine by running a maintenance wash with hot water and white vinegar or a specialized cleaner.
- Is it necessary to leave the washing machine door open? Yes, leaving the door open after each use allows the drum to dry and helps prevent the growth of mold.
